概要
GitHub Copilot Cloud Agent を使用すると、GitHub ネイティブワークフローを維持しながら、良くスコープされた、低から中程度の複雑度の変更、バグ修正、小さな機能、リファクタリング、テスト、ドキュメントを効率よく進めることができます。 タスクを割り当てます。エージェントは、セキュリティで保護されたファイアウォールされたアクション環境で動作し、下書き PR を開き、 @copilotで変更を確認、要求し、承認します。
セキュリティ、ガバナンス、支出を制御します。ブランチ保護、承認ゲート、アクション実行時間、PRU(モデルリクエストごとに1つのプレミアムリクエスト)を管理します。 ビルド環境をカスタマイズしたり、大規模なランナーを活用したり、LFS を有効にしたり、MCP-all を介して明確なログと追跡可能性を備えた機能を拡張したりできます。 組織内のコーディング エージェントをパイロットする準備ができました。リポジトリで有効にする、小さな問題を割り当てる、ログを監視する、PR コメントを反復処理する、CI を使用して検証する、価値の高い作業に戻る時間を測定する。
このモジュールを完了したので、次のことができます。
- Copilot Cloud Agent とは何か、使用できるユーザー、および実行場所を説明します。
- 組織またはリポジトリ レベルでエージェントを有効にし、プレビューの用語を理解します。
- 問題を割り当てるか、Pull Request を開くように Copilot に依頼して作業を委任します。
- PR タイムラインとライブ セッション ログを使用して進行状況を追跡し、 @copilotで反復処理します。
- セキュリティ モデルと組み込みのガードレール (ブランチの制限、承認、ファイアウォール) を適用します。
- リスクと緩和策 (アクセス許可、プロンプトインジェクション保護、帰属) を特定します。
- ワークフローと互換性の制限を認識し、それに応じてタスクを計画します。
-
copilot-setup-steps.yml、env vars/secret、より大きなランナー、LFS を使用してエージェントの環境をカスタマイズします。 - モデル コンテキスト プロトコル (MCP) サーバー (GitHub、Playwright など) を使用して機能を拡張します。
- CI、ルールセット、テスト生成を使用して品質を検証し、 PRU を 意図的に使用します。
- 一般的な問題 (可用性、承認、ログ、ファイアウォール、イメージの制限) のトラブルシューティングを行います。
詳細情報
- GitHub Copilot Cloud Agent について
- GitHub Copilot を使用して問題に対処する
- GitHub Copilot に pull request の作成を依頼する
- GitHub Copilot Cloud エージェントのトラブルシューティング
- Copilot Cloud Agent の開発環境のカスタマイズ
- Copilot Cloud Agent のファイアウォールのカスタマイズまたは無効化
- モデル コンテキスト プロトコル (MCP) を使用した Copilot クラウド エージェントの拡張
- ベスト プラクティス: リポジトリにカスタム命令を追加する
- GitHub Copilot コード レビューの使用
- リポジトリ ルールセット (ブランチの保護と必要なレビュー)
- GitHub Copilot 課金とプレミアムリクエストユニット (PRU)
- GitHub Copilot トラスト センター
- GitHub ブログ: "GitHub Copilot: 新しいコーディングエージェントを紹介"
- モデル コンテキスト プロトコル (MCP) の概要
フィードバックを提供する
この 問題フォーム を使用して、この Microsoft Learn モジュールのコンテンツ フィードバックまたは推奨される変更を提供します。 GitHub はこのコンテンツを保持し、チーム メンバーが要求をトリアージします。 コンテンツ改善のために時間をお取りいただきありがとうございます。